What they do
An Executive Assistant provides skilled administrative support for a company executive or professional staff at an organization. Schedules meetings, calls and travel, manages correspondence, handles outside information requests and staff communications; may assist with preparing presentations.
$83,527 / year median in California
-16% projected decline
